UI / UX DESIGNER (Full Time / Part Time)

LONDON

We’re looking for a UI / UX Designer to help us take the NTS website into its next phase.

You’ll be taking the lead on designing the UX and UI for a series of new and exciting features of which are extending the functionality of the NTS website, whilst building on the existing aesthetic. You’ll be working within the Tech team and be taking ownership of feature design from conception to delivery. Assistance with testing of the website is also expected.

We’re looking for a creative thinker and a problem solver. Somebody who’s aware of UX and design standards, knows when to apply them and when to break the mould. You should be a good listener, unafraid of pushing your own ideas but also accepting of when to use somebody else’s. Generally speaking, we’re looking for a responsible team player.

We’re a small team, so you’ll be granted a lot of responsibility. With this comes the real opportunity for your ideas to come to fruition on the NTS platform.

Must Have:

  • Proven experience in UI and UX Design. We’d love to see what you’ve previously done and your motivations behind the work.
  • Proficiency with Sketch (or similar).
  • Passion for music and what we do at NTS.

Bonus Points:

  • Proficiency and interest in HTML and CSS (or any of it’s pre-processors).
  • Knowledge of Javascript and some frameworks (React, jQuery etc.).
  • Interest in occasionally helping out the Design team with graphic design.

In return you’ll get:

  • Flexible working hours and the ability to work from home 1 day per week.
  • All the perks you'd expect from being part of the team at NTS.
  • Competitive Salary.

This is a permanent, full-time position based in Dalston, London. However, we are happy to consider applicants wishing to work part-time. If so, please state your availability clearly in the application email.
